  • mapping errors to non-existent SO-DIMMS

    I have a laptop Lenovo ThinkPad T14s. It has only soldered RAM: 8 chips of type SK hynix H5ANAG6NCMR-XNC with a total of 16GB. Running Memtest86 results in errors which are mapped to two SO-DIMMS of type SK hynix HMAA1GS6CMR6N-XN. I would have expected a mapping to the single memory chips.

  • #2
    Mapping RAM errors to a single chip is only a feature of the site license edition.

    But even with the site license edition, we don't support soldered RAM. As the layout of the RAM can not be predicted.
    RAM on stick (DIMM) is more standard and everyone in the industry follows more or less the same layouts.
